This report delves into the legal and regulatory framework of the travel and tourism sector, focusing on the United Kingdom. It highlights the importance of this framework in ensuring smooth operations and consumer protection within the industry. The report discusses key legislation such as the Development of Tourism Act 1969 and its implications for organizations like Thomas Cook. It also examines the legal aspects of surface, sea, and air transport, including passenger insurance and air law, emphasizing the measures taken to safeguard passenger rights and safety. The report provides an overview of the laws and regulations that govern the travel industry and how they impact both businesses and consumers.
